#d5e1f8 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d5e1f8 is composed of 83.5% red, 88.2% green and 97.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 14.1% cyan, 9.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 2.7% black. It has a hue angle of 219.4 degrees, a saturation of 71.4% and a lightness of 90.4%. #d5e1f8 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#abc3f1. Closest websafe color is: #ccccff.

#d5e1f8 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#d5e1f8 has RGB values of R:213, G:225, B:248 and CMYK values of C:0.14, M:0.09, Y:0, K:0.03. Its decimal value is 14017016.

Shades and Tints of #d5e1f8

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010408 is the darkest color, while #f7f9f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#d5e1f8

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#e6e6e7 is the less saturated color, while #cfdffe is the most saturated one.
